Output 751a613bacb6323f0b1f04855b9601593a24f07c3fd5358f3a78c32487eeeb56: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 d477000108b88fe0bbb652864c35f629578e4dfb
address
bc1q63msqqgghz87pwak22rycd0k99tcun0m8vu7q0
transaction
751a613bacb6323f0b1f04855b9601593a24f07c3fd5358f3a78c32487eeeb56
spent
true